## Break-Glass: PixHoard Image Cache

New folks: if the PixHoard image cache leaks memory and OOMs the Renner nodes, don't wait for approvals. Restart via the break-glass account, file an incident, and notify the cache owner. Access is audited. The break-glass account unlocks with the recovery passphrase below.

recovery phrase for kagaf-yajof: fraax-quenwyn-lamion

**First day — lunch arrangements.** Canteen is on level 3 of Harrowgate Point. Shared with Delverin Systems next door, so expect unfamiliar faces — that's normal. Hot service 12:00–13:30. Card payment only. Take the east stairwell; the lift stops at 2 during the shared-tenancy works. Don't prop the connecting door between the two firms' wings; it alarms after thirty seconds. Return trays to the trolley by the salad bar. The connecting door from our side unlocks with the current canteen pass code.

staff pass of fajof-fawif = bdg-ES-2

Heads up: if the Lintrock baseline file in the Quarrow repo drifts from main, CI fails with a "stale baseline" error even when the code is fine. Quick fix is to regenerate the baseline on a clean checkout and re-push. If a customer build is blocked, confirm the failing run matches the token below before escalating.

build token for yadug-yagag: htk21_c863c33eb8b82c0c9c152

Plugin authors: if your Glassmere extension serves outdated content after an upstream publish, do not clear the shared cache yourself — that action invalidates entries for every tenant. Instead, verify your plugin honors the revised cache-key contract described in the postmortem, capture the request trace, and note the affected cache region. Incidents affecting multiple tenants warrant immediate escalation. Send your trace bundle and region details to the cache platform team.

pager mailbox: holius@nelvrogrid.internal